WebJan 9, 2024 · Go datetime Duration. A duration is the time that has elapsed between two instants of time. type Duration int64. A Duration type in Go represents the elapsed time between two instants as an int64 nanosecond count. func (t Time) Sub (u Time) Duration. The Sub function returns the elapsed time between two time instants. For some reason you may want to keep a track of how much long a function takes to do a certain task in … hawaiian names starting with oWebJan 26, 2024 · A survey of existing Go usage suggests that about 30% of the calls to time.Now (by source code appearance, not dynamic call count) are used for measuring elapsed time and should use the system monotonic clock. Identifying and fixing all of these would be a large undertaking, as would developer education to correct future uses.
